When I used to play quake 2 back in the 2000s on a trash pc (compared to what we have now) 100 ping was what almost anyone had

30 ms ping is possible if you are close to the game server and you don't need a lot of hops to get to it

10-20 ping is a LAN, not possible on the Internet unless you are the server, and that's a ridiculous advantage if that's you lol
